Yakima, Wa vs Kupang, Timor Climate & Distance Between

Indonesia flag
  • The distance between Yakima, Wa, Usa and Kupang, Timor, Indonesia is approximately 12,796 km or 7,951 mi.
  • To reach Yakima, Wa in this distance one would set out from Kupang, Timor bearing 43.1°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Yakima, Wa bearing 102.2° or ESE .
  • Yakima, Wa has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k) whereas Kupang, Timor has a tropical wet and dry/ savanna climate with dry winters (Aw).
  • Yakima, Wa is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ome whereas Kupang, Timor is in or near the tropical dry forest biome.
  • The annual average temperature is 17.2 °C (30.9°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.4 °C (36.7°F) more in Yakima, Wa.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to extremely h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 1238.5 mm (48.8 in) less which is equivalent to 1238.5 l/m² (30.4 US gal/ft²) or 12,385,000 l/ha (1,324,039 US gal/ac) less. About 1/7 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 29.4° lower in Yakima, Wa than in Kupang, Timor.
